控制数据库是什么意思

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    控制数据库是指对数据库进行管理、监控和维护的过程。它涉及到对数据库的各种操作和功能的控制,以确保数据库的可靠性、完整性、安全性和性能。

    以下是控制数据库的几个重要方面:

    1. 数据库管理系统(DBMS)的选择和配置:选择适合需求的DBMS,并进行正确的配置,以满足对数据库的要求。不同的DBMS可能有不同的功能和性能特点,因此需要根据具体需求进行选择。

    2. 数据库安全性控制:确保数据库的安全性是控制数据库的重要方面之一。这包括对用户的身份验证和访问控制、数据加密、备份和恢复策略等。只有经过授权的用户才能访问和修改数据库,以防止未经授权的访问和数据泄漏。

    3. 数据库性能优化:控制数据库还包括对数据库性能的优化。这包括对数据库的索引、查询优化、表设计和数据分区等方面的优化,以提高数据库的响应速度和处理能力。

    4. 数据库备份和恢复:控制数据库还包括对数据库的备份和恢复策略的制定和执行。这是为了防止数据丢失和灾难恢复的重要措施。定期备份数据库,并确保备份的数据是可靠和完整的,以便在需要时能够恢复数据。

    5. 数据库监控和故障诊断:控制数据库还包括对数据库的监控和故障诊断。通过监控数据库的运行状态和性能指标,及时发现并解决数据库的问题和故障。这可以通过使用数据库管理工具和监控系统来实现。

    总的来说,控制数据库是为了保证数据库的可用性、安全性和性能而进行的一系列管理和维护活动。通过正确的控制数据库,可以保障数据库的正常运行,提高数据的可靠性和可访问性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    控制数据库是指对数据库进行管理和操作的过程。数据库是存储和管理数据的集合,而控制数据库则是指对这些数据进行管理和操作的过程。控制数据库包括对数据库的创建、修改、删除和查询等操作,以及对数据库中存储的数据进行增加、修改、删除和查询等操作。

    控制数据库的目的是为了确保数据库的安全性、完整性和可靠性。通过控制数据库,可以确保数据库中的数据不会被非法访问、篡改或删除,保护数据的机密性和完整性。同时,控制数据库还可以确保数据库的高可用性和高性能,以满足用户对数据的高效访问和处理需求。

    控制数据库的方式主要有两种:物理控制和逻辑控制。物理控制是指通过物理手段对数据库进行管理和操作,包括对数据库服务器、存储设备和网络等进行管理和配置,以确保数据库的安全性和可靠性。逻辑控制是指通过逻辑手段对数据库进行管理和操作,包括对数据库的结构、数据和权限等进行管理和配置,以确保数据库的完整性和可用性。

    在控制数据库的过程中,需要考虑以下几个方面:首先,要确定数据库的安全策略,包括用户认证、访问控制和数据加密等;其次,要设计合理的数据库结构,包括表、字段和索引等;然后,要进行数据库的备份和恢复,以防止数据丢失和灾难恢复;最后,要进行数据库的性能优化,包括查询优化、索引优化和缓存优化等。

    总之,控制数据库是对数据库进行管理和操作的过程,旨在确保数据库的安全性、完整性和可靠性,以满足用户对数据的高效访问和处理需求。通过合理的控制数据库,可以保护数据的机密性和完整性,提高数据库的性能和可用性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    控制数据库是指对数据库进行管理和操作,以确保数据库的安全性、完整性和可靠性。控制数据库涉及到对数据库的各种操作,如创建、修改和删除数据库、表和索引,以及向表中插入、更新和删除数据等。此外,还包括对数据库用户和权限的管理,以及备份和恢复数据库等操作。

    控制数据库的目的是确保数据库的有效性和一致性,防止未经授权的访问和恶意操作,以及保护数据库中的数据免受丢失、损坏或泄露的风险。

    下面将详细介绍控制数据库的方法和操作流程。

    一、数据库控制方法

    1. 数据库管理系统(DBMS):数据库控制的基础是使用数据库管理系统(DBMS),它是一个软件,用于管理和操作数据库。常见的DBMS包括MySQL、Oracle、SQL Server等。

    2. 用户和权限管理:数据库控制的第一步是创建数据库用户,并为每个用户分配适当的权限。权限可以限制用户对数据库对象的访问和操作,以保护数据库的安全性和完整性。

    3. 数据备份和恢复:定期备份数据库是防止数据丢失的重要措施。备份可以是完全备份或增量备份,以便在数据丢失或损坏时能够快速恢复数据库。

    4. 数据加密:对敏感数据进行加密是保护数据库安全的一种方式。加密可以防止未经授权的访问和数据泄露。

    5. 日志记录和审计:数据库的日志记录可以记录数据库的所有操作,包括数据修改和用户访问。审计日志可以用于监控和追踪数据库的使用情况,以及发现潜在的安全问题。

    二、数据库控制操作流程

    1. 创建数据库:首先需要创建一个数据库,可以使用DBMS提供的命令或图形界面工具创建数据库。在创建数据库时需要指定数据库的名称、字符集、排序规则等参数。

    2. 创建表和索引:在数据库中创建表是存储数据的基本单元。可以使用CREATE TABLE语句定义表的结构和字段。索引是提高查询性能的关键,可以使用CREATE INDEX语句创建索引。

    3. 插入和修改数据:使用INSERT语句将数据插入到表中。可以使用UPDATE语句修改表中的数据。

    4. 查询和检索数据:使用SELECT语句从表中查询数据。可以使用WHERE子句指定查询条件,使用ORDER BY子句排序结果。

    5. 删除数据和表:使用DELETE语句删除表中的数据。可以使用DROP TABLE语句删除表。

    6. 用户和权限管理:使用DBMS提供的命令或图形界面工具创建和管理数据库用户。可以为每个用户分配不同的权限,以控制其对数据库的访问和操作。

    7. 数据备份和恢复:使用DBMS提供的备份和恢复工具进行数据库备份和恢复操作。可以定期备份数据库,以防止数据丢失。

    8. 数据库优化和性能调整:使用DBMS提供的性能调优工具对数据库进行优化,以提高查询性能和响应速度。

    总结:

    控制数据库是对数据库进行管理和操作,以确保数据库的安全性、完整性和可靠性。控制数据库的方法包括使用数据库管理系统、用户和权限管理、数据备份和恢复、数据加密、日志记录和审计等。控制数据库的操作流程包括创建数据库、创建表和索引、插入和修改数据、查询和检索数据、删除数据和表、用户和权限管理、数据备份和恢复、数据库优化和性能调整等。通过控制数据库,可以保护数据库中的数据免受损失、损坏或泄露的风险。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部